Alfa Romeo (Giulia) Nuova Super 1600 |
1974-1978, Italy |
engines/performance |
| engines: |
| years |
cyl./valv. |
compr. |
displacement |
power |
|
specific |
fuel |
torque |
|
| 74-78: |
i4/8V |
9.2:1 |
1570cc.(96ci) |
103DIN-hp |
@5500rpm |
65.6 hp/l |
2x2bbl |
97lb-ft. (132Nm) |
@2900rpm |
|
|
performance: |
| engine |
topspeed |
0-50mph |
0-62mph |
0-100mph |
0-124mph |
1/4mile |
mileage (US-gallon) |
| 1.6l103hp: |
178kph/111mph |
?s |
11.0s |
?s |
?s |
?s@?mph/?kph |
12.0-13.0 l/100km | 18.1-19.6 mpg |
|
tyres/transmission |
| tyres front/rear: |
165 HR14 |
| transmission/drive wheel: |
5-speed/RWD |
dimensions/weight |
| length x width x height: |
4185 x 1560 x 1430 mm (164.8 x 61.4 x 56.3 in) |
| wheelbase - tread f/r: |
2510 mm - 1324/1274 mm (98.8 in - 52.1/50.2 in) |
| some calculations: |
base aera: 6.53 m² (70.3 sq.ft.) - frontal aera: ~1.84 m² (~19.8 sq.ft.) - LxWxH: 9.34 m³ (329.7 cu.ft.) |
| aerodynamics: |
coefficient of drag (cd): 0.34 - drag area: 0.626 m² / 6.73 sq.ft. |
| weight: |
1040 kg (2293 lb) |
| power/weight-ratio: |
10.1 kg/hp (22.3 lb/hp) 99 hp/ton |
price/production |
| base-price: |
11,990 DM (1975) |
| production: |
~100,000 |
|
This is one of the first cars with a powerful engine in a lightweight car for mass production.
In 1972 Alfa Romeo started the production of the second series Giulia, and in 1974 the series was facelifted.
